Wild Boys continues slide, Terra Nova stays above 1m

Seven’s Wild Boys has continued to fall in the TV ratings with an audience of 946,000 last night, while on Ten, the second week of Spielberg drama Terra Nova stayed above one million.  

The bush ranger series at 7:30 has fallen each week since its debut in early September with 1.674 million. Nine’s 60 Minutes won the time slot on Sunday night with 1.083 million, according to preliminary metro ratings from OzTam.

Ten’s second week of sci-fi series Terra Nova received 1.028 million viewers albeit down on its premiere of 1.206 million. Airing at 8:30 it was beaten by Underbelly: Razor which won the slot with 1.282 million, down on last week by 8,000.

Junior Masterchef had its lowest Sunday audience for this series with 899,000.
